Though West Kirby station lacks a dedicated ticket office, it is equipped with ticket machines where you can easily purchase or collect your pre-booked tickets. For those embracing the digital age, smartcards are both issued and validated at the station.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access provided throughout, ensuring a comfortable experience for all passengers. You can rely on the help point for assistance, as well as customer help points that are available at the station.
Despite the station's conveniences, it currently does not offer luggage storage, waiting rooms, or accessible toilets. Yet, for an optimally balanced pitstop, visitors can enjoy a hot drink from the café or grab a quick snack from vending machines. Though there's no public Wi-Fi, it's a great excuse to "switch off" and admire the seaside charm of West Kirby.
Although West Kirby train station doesn't offer a taxi service directly at its doorstep, onward travel is readily facilitated via buses. The local bus services can be checked on the official Merseytravel website, or by contacting Traveline for comprehensive travel advice. Moreover, connections to Liverpool John Lennon Airport are convenient as you can purchase a combined rail and bus ticket to travel seamlessly to the airport from any Merseyrail station.

Smithy Bridge Train Station may be small, but it is equipped to handle the basic needs of its passengers. While there isn’t a ticket office available, the station offers ticket machines, which are accessible and strategically placed near the pathway to the Manchester-bound platform. For those with hearing disabilities, an induction loop is available on-site. Although seating areas and waiting rooms are unavailable, the station ensures full security with CCTV coverage.
Accessibility is partially provided with step-free access to the platforms via road and level crossings, although potential travelers should note the absence of tactile paving. Furthermore, there are no restroom facilities or refreshment outlets, so do plan ahead if your journey involves a wait.
The station’s connection with local transport networks doesn’t stop at the train lines. For those continuing their journey beyond the tracks, there are rail replacement services that pick up and drop off at the bus stops by the level crossing. While there aren't any close bus stops or bicycle hires nearby, taxis can be conveniently booked via this link. For those with a penchant for cycling, note that no bicycle storage facilities are offered at the station.
